Chinese community in Dominican Republic celebrates Mid-Autumn Festival

Santo Domingo.- The Chinese community in the Dominican Republic celebrated the Mid-Autumn Festival on Sunday in Chinatown, coinciding with the 76th anniversary of the founding of the People’s Republic of China. The event featured a vibrant program of music, the Lion Dance, children’s performances, and traditional cuisine, along with rituals such as the presentation of red envelopes and the distribution of over 400 gifts, highlighting goodwill and hospitality. Rosa Ng Báez, president of the Flor Para Todos Foundation, emphasized the 161 years of Chinese presence in the Dominican Republic and their contribution to national development. She noted the milestone of formal diplomatic ties in 2018 and China’s assistance during the pandemic.
